The Town of Ashland seeks qualified, experienced, and energetic candidates for the position of Light Equipment Operator in the Cemetery, Parks, & Trees Division within the Department of Public Works.

PRIMARY AREAS OF RESPONSIBILITY

The Light Equipment Operator primarily performs work related to construction and maintenance of municipal cemetery, parks, and green spaces under the supervision of the Working Foreman. The job responsibilities may include the following or other duties as assigned:

  • Drive or operate vehicles and equipment engaged in construction, maintenance, snow removal, and various other projects and activities.

  • Works with small engine equipment as well as hand tools.

  • Maintain cemeteries, parks, athletic fields, and other vegetated areas.

  • Perform tree pruning/removal and flail mowing.

  • Service and follow preventative maintenance on equipment or vehicles being operated such as checking oil, water and battery levels, tire pressure, etc.

  • Performs all other duties as assigned by the Working Foreman.

  • This position is required to be available for all snow operations and any other emergencies during or outside regular work hours.

ATTRIBUTES AND QUALIFICATIONS

The Light Equipment Operator position requires a High School degree or equivalent plus a minimum knowledge of basic construction practices. Additionally, candidates must be able to:

  • Follow directions on projects

  • Establish and maintain effective working relationships with supervisors, subordinates, coworkers, and the general public.

  • Communicate effectively, confirming understanding if direction is given.

  • Understand and properly operate tools and equipment.

  • Understand and follow all safety procedures related to job responsibilities.

Candidates must be able to obtain:

  • Massachusetts Commercial Driver’s License (CDL) Class B with air brake endorsement

  • Massachusetts Hoisting Engineer with a 2A, 1C endorsement within (6) months of employment.

The Light Equipment Operator is a full-time, 40 hour/week, non-exempt position represented by the DPW Union. Salary is based on the chart in the collective bargaining agreement for grade H03, which ranges from $22.1358/hour to $28.0431/hour.
